A day in … Miltenberg

Travel about 75 kilometers from Frankfurt is a southeasterly direction and you will arrive in the Bavarian town of Miltenberg.

This charming town has a history that goes back to pre-Roman times and, originally, was just a narrow strip of land between the Main River and the Greinberg Mountain.  Needless to say, it flooded regularly but the town survived although it barely grew until centuries later when flood precaution measures were put into place.
